CAL POLY HUMBOLDT SPONSORED PROGRAMS FOUNDATION
EIN 94-6050071 · Education (B43I)
What they do
OUR PRIMARY MISSION is to PROMOTE and FACILITATE RESEARCH ACTIVITY THROUGHOUT THE CAL POLY HUMBOLDT COMMUNITY BY PROVIDING PROFESSIONAL and ACCESSIBLE PRE and POST AWARD SERVICES.

Ask these three easy questions
- Who did you help? Ask for a recent story or report that shows real results.
- What will my money do? Ask exactly what your gift will pay for.
- Is this really the charity? Give only through its official website or confirmed phone number.
